A year ago the term “cloud computing” wasn’t even on the radar. Now it’s everywhere. Microsoft is doing it, Amazon is doing it, IBM is doing it, Google is doing it, Sun is doing it, Apple is doing it, HP is doing it, everyone is doing it. We thought this would be interesting in relation to [...] ...